Jerome C. Glenn co-founded and directs The Millennium Project, a leading global participatory think tank with65 Nodes around the world, which produces the State of the Future reports for the past 23 years. He invented the Futures Wheel and concepts such as conscious-technology, transInstitutions, tele-nations, management by understanding, self-actualization economy, feminine brain drain, and definitions of environmental security, collective Intelligence, and scenarios. He wrote about information warfare in the late 1980s in his book Future Mind, sent his first email in 1973, and in the mid-1980s he was instrumental in getting x.25 packet switching in 29 developing countries which was key to their later getting low-cost access to the Internet. More recently he led the design and implementation of the Global Futures Intelligence System and a three-year study that just released the Future Work/Tech 2050 Global Scenarios report. He was instrumental in naming the first Space Shuttle the Enterprise and banning the first space weapon (FOBS) in SALT II. He has published over 150 future-oriented articles, spoken to over 400 organizations, written several books (Future Mind, Linking the Future, and co-author of Space Trek: The Endless Migration), and is the editor of Futures Research Methodology Versions 1.0-3.0 and lead 55 futures research studies.
